It's highly unlikely Matt Ryan will ever replicate that type of season again. Before last season he had a career rating through 8 seasons of 88 and a QBR of 70. Then suddenly he jumps to 117 and 83 respectively.
He most likely regresses to the mean this season. He's an above average QB but he's not a superstar. Now their defense should be better, but overall I doubt they catch lightening in s bottle again.
